Obesity & Weight Management Strategy

Reference: 23-24464

Date response sent: 08/02/2024

Details of enquiry

  1. Do you have a Trust-wide obesity and weight management strategy? If so, how is this implemented (for example, through delivery of Tier 3 obesity services of the NHS Tiered Care Weight Management Pathway)?
  2. Details of staff training to deliver these strategies,
  3. Details of any current training for clinical staff in the area of weight discrimination, weight stigma, weight bias and/or obesity awareness,
  4. The number of complaints made to the Trust where weight discrimination, bias or stigma was mentioned in the period 1st January 2014 to 31st December 2023,
  5. Any planned or current actions in response to the Health and Social Care Committee report on ‘The Impact of Body Image of Mental and Physical Health’

Response sent

It is important for your understanding of our response that you are advised that the Tavistock and Portman NHS Foundation Trust is a small and specialist mental health Trust, and not a hospital.  We provide outpatient, and mainly psychological, services.  We do not provide acute services, nor inpatient patient services, and do not have an  A&E department.

Your request for information  about Obesity and weight management is not applicable to our Trust as we do not provide dedicated services to which this information would apply.

We do not diagnose Obesity and Weight Management problems, and do not have a dedicated service dealing with this, though we might work with these problems as part of an overall mental health presentation.
